You must be talking about diatomaceous earth? Good organic tool to have. Some cattle men use it as an alternative to fly sprays and pour on insecticides and horse owners who dust it around their barns for the same reason. And I know gardeners who claim if you can find a way to disperse it in a fine fog over your garden one dose pretty much takes care of your pests all summer. I even know a few country characters who eat the stuff...claim it keeps all the internal bugs under control.
